Absolutely Fruity recipe

Sat, 22 Dec 2007 12:55:00 +0000
Here is a heavenly recipe for Absolutely Fruity, with banana liqueur, watermelon liqueur and Absolut vodka.

1/2 oz Absolut vodka
1/2 oz banana liqueur
1/2 oz watermelon liqueur

Mix banana and watermelon liqueur in shot glass top with vodka.
Serve in a Shot Glass.
